Our Project

Lifting The Children of Kibera

Our mission is to ensure that the youth in Kibera have access to both nourishing food and quality educational opportunities, fostering a sustainable and empowered future for every young individual in the community.

April 27th Action - Young Girls Boxing Tournament

Boxing Tournament

Over 2,500 Kids Fed Since January 2024

16 Weekend Actions And Counting

On April 27th in Fort Jesus, Kibera, over 1,000 community members came to see Boxing (Girls and Boys Bouts), Muay Thai, Dance Routines, and Local Artists all showing their talents and laying them on the line for the capacity crowd. Food was served and scholarships provided for participants.
